
When considering the placement of utility meters, it's essential to understand the safety and practical implications of their proximity. Gas meters and electrical meters are typically installed close to each other for convenience and ease of access for meter readers. However, this proximity raises concerns about potential hazards. For instance, if a gas leak occurs, the presence of an electrical meter nearby could pose a risk of ignition. Additionally, the electromagnetic fields generated by electrical meters might interfere with the accurate readings of gas meters. Regulations and safety standards often dictate the minimum safe distance between these meters to mitigate such risks. In residential settings, it's common to find gas and electrical meters mounted on the same wall or within a few feet of each other, provided they comply with local safety codes.

Safety Regulations: Discusses the safety guidelines and regulations for installing gas and electrical meters close to each other
Safety regulations play a crucial role in ensuring that gas and electrical meters are installed in a manner that minimizes risks to both property and human life. According to the National Fire Protection Association (NFPA), there are specific guidelines that must be followed when installing these meters in close proximity to each other. One of the primary concerns is the potential for gas leaks to ignite due to the presence of electrical sparks or arcs. To mitigate this risk, the NFPA recommends maintaining a minimum clearance of 18 inches between gas meters and electrical equipment.
In addition to clearance requirements, safety regulations also dictate the materials and construction methods used for meter installations. For instance, gas meters should be connected to the gas supply using rigid metal piping, which is less likely to leak than flexible materials. Electrical meters, on the other hand, must be installed with proper grounding and bonding to prevent electrical shocks and fires. The use of explosion-proof enclosures for electrical components in areas where gas is present is also a common safety measure.
Another important aspect of safety regulations is the requirement for regular inspections and maintenance of both gas and electrical meters. This ensures that any potential issues are identified and addressed before they can lead to dangerous situations. For example, gas meters should be inspected annually for signs of corrosion or damage, while electrical meters should be checked for proper functioning and secure connections.
In some cases, safety regulations may vary depending on the specific jurisdiction or the type of installation. For instance, commercial or industrial installations may have different requirements than residential ones. It is therefore essential for installers and maintenance personnel to be familiar with the relevant codes and standards that apply to their specific situation.
Overall, adherence to safety regulations is critical when installing gas and electrical meters close to each other. By following these guidelines, professionals can help ensure that these essential utilities are provided in a safe and reliable manner.

Utility Company Policies: Reviews various utility companies' policies on the proximity of gas and electrical meters
Utility companies have varying policies regarding the proximity of gas and electrical meters. Some companies allow for close placement, while others have strict guidelines requiring significant distance between the two. For instance, Company A mandates a minimum distance of 3 feet between gas and electrical meters to ensure safety and prevent potential hazards. In contrast, Company B permits the meters to be as close as 1 foot, provided they are installed in a well-ventilated area and meet specific safety standards.
The rationale behind these policies often stems from concerns about safety and the potential for accidents. Gas meters, if damaged or leaking, can release flammable gas, which poses a significant risk if ignited. Electrical meters, on the other hand, can be a source of sparks or high voltage, which could potentially ignite the gas. Therefore, maintaining a safe distance between the two is crucial to minimize the risk of fire or explosion.
In addition to safety concerns, utility companies also consider the practicality and cost-effectiveness of meter placement. In some cases, it may be more efficient to install meters close together, especially in areas with limited space or where running separate lines for gas and electricity is not feasible. However, companies must balance these practical considerations with the need to ensure customer safety.
To navigate these varying policies, it is essential for homeowners and contractors to consult with their local utility companies before installing or relocating meters. This will help ensure compliance with company guidelines and local regulations, as well as promote safety and efficiency in utility meter placement.
In conclusion, utility company policies on the proximity of gas and electrical meters are designed to balance safety concerns with practical considerations. By understanding and adhering to these policies, homeowners and contractors can help prevent potential hazards and ensure the safe and efficient operation of utility systems.

Consumer Concerns: Addresses common concerns and questions from consumers regarding the safety and implications of having gas and electrical meters close together
One common concern among consumers is the potential safety risks associated with having gas and electrical meters in close proximity. This worry stems from the fear of gas leaks or electrical malfunctions leading to hazardous situations. It's important to note that utility companies follow strict safety guidelines and regulations when installing meters to minimize such risks. For instance, they ensure that there is adequate ventilation and that the meters are installed at a safe distance from each other to prevent any interference or accidents.
Another concern is the possibility of one meter affecting the readings of the other, leading to inaccurate billing. Consumers might wonder if the electromagnetic fields generated by electrical meters could interfere with the gas meter's measurements. However, modern meters are designed to be resistant to such interferences. Utility companies also conduct regular checks and maintenance to ensure the accuracy and reliability of meter readings.
Consumers may also question the implications of having meters close together in terms of accessibility and maintenance. If one meter needs to be accessed for reading or repair, will the proximity of the other meter hinder this process? In reality, utility companies plan meter installations with accessibility in mind. They ensure that there is enough space around each meter for easy access and that the meters do not obstruct each other.
In some cases, consumers might be concerned about the aesthetic impact of having multiple meters on their property. While this is a less critical issue compared to safety and functionality, it is still a valid concern. Utility companies often work with homeowners to find the most unobtrusive locations for meter installations, taking into account the property's layout and design.
Overall, while there are valid concerns about having gas and electrical meters close together, it's important for consumers to understand that these issues are typically addressed through careful planning, adherence to safety regulations, and regular maintenance by utility companies. By staying informed and communicating any specific concerns to their utility providers, consumers can help ensure the safe and efficient operation of their gas and electrical systems.
